If we do eventually get agreement on the shape of Localizable (#26), it really ought to be normatively specified in the WebIDL spec. The current document is a non-normative, and seems to suggest each spec should define their own Localizable, which is definitely not what we want.
The original Localizable was sent to WebIDL as a pull request a few years ago: whatwg/webidl#358
